WebA buck and pole fence is a bulky, 3D style of fence that is constructed of two A-frame bucks spaced on average between 8 – 14 feet apart. WebJun 22, 2016 · One of the most iconic images of the historic ranch and farm is the jackleg / buck & rail fence (the terms ‘jackleg’ and ‘buck & rail’ are used interchangeably).
